From 1964 till his retirement in 1993 Harry Wardlaw was professor first in systematc theoogy then philosophical theology at Ormond College in Melbourne, Australia. This period saw the incorporation of the then Presbyterian Hall into the ecumenical United Faculty of Theology in 1969 and then in 1977 the union of the Presbyterian, Methodist and Congregationalist Churches to form the Uniting Church of Australia. Harry was a theological guide to both these unions, as well as a playfully serious mentor to several generations of theological students, Anglican and Roman Catholic as well as Presbyterian and later Uniting Church members. He was noted for a teaching style in which thought became embodied in gesture and any object lying to hand was a potential teaching aid; for his impish sense of humour; and for the intensity of focused attention he gave to any question or idea put to him. The present collection of articles by appreciative friends, former students and colleagues both in Australia and overseas, was presented to Harry on his 77th birthday.
